Hemerocallis 'Stafford'

Forming expansive clumps, this variety features arching leaves and several stems, each adorned with abundant trumpet-like flowers that bloom for a day—aptly named 'Daylily,' as the blossoms renew daily. This particular cultivar boasts striking, deep-bright, velvety red flowers that grace the plant from June to August. With a height and spread ranging from 60-90cm (2-3'), this Daylily adds both elegance and vibrancy to garden landscapes. About the Family

The genus Hemerocallis, commonly known as day lilies, unfolds a captivating story of botanical diversity and enduring beauty in gardens world-wide. These perennial flowering plants, belonging to the family Asphodelaceae, are celebrated for their enchanting blossoms that grace the landscape with a kaleidoscope of colours and forms.

Hemerocallis, a Greek term meaning "beauty for a day," aptly describes the ephemeral nature of each individual flower, which typically lasts only one day. However, the brilliance of day lilies lies in their prolific production of blooms, ensuring a continuous display throughout the blooming season, which generally spans from late spring to late summer.

The genus encompasses a vast array of cultivars, presenting a panorama of flower shapes, sizes, and hues. From the classic trumpet-shaped blossoms to ruffled and spider-like forms, Hemerocallis showcase versatility in garden design. The colour palette ranges from soft pastels to vivid primaries, offering endless possibilities for creative landscaping.

Adaptable and low-maintenance, Hemerocallis thrives in various soil conditions and sunlight levels, making them ideal for both novice and experienced gardeners. Their resilience, coupled with the ability to naturalise, ensures a consistent and reliable presence in gardens, contributing to the charm and vibrancy of outdoor spaces.
